When Perseus, son of Danae and great Zeus, was grown to manhood, the lustful king of Seriphus, who coveted his mother and would be rid of the son, sent him off to bring back the head of the Gorgon Medusa whose glance turned men to stone. With winged sandals given by the Nymphs, the helmet of Hades which made him invisible, and the sword of Hermes, Perseus watched Medusa's reflection in Athena's shield, cut off the head, returned to Seriphus to rescue his mother by exposing the petrifying head to the eyes of the king...
